'56 Seconds' UIMC Training Course From US Helicopter Safety Team Goes Live

Important Education Program Details Unintended Flight into IMC

The U.S. Helicopter Safety Team and Helicopter Association International (HAI) have reported that the final phase of the USHST's "56 Seconds to Live" Unintended Flight into Instrument Meteorological Conditions (UIMC) Awareness and Prevention Course is now live and available for use by pilots. This one-hour course provides pilots with scenario-based training designed to teach them to recognize situations in which they can reduce the chance of an accident by stopping a flight before an accident occurs. NBAA Joins Coalition Seeking Action on Aviation Sustainability Initiatives

NBAA Adds Its Voice To Climate Change Adherents

NBAA and a coalition of aviation groups have urged Congress to consider wide-ranging and comprehensive legislative proposals to achieve dramatic carbon emissions reductions in upcoming infrastructure legislation. The aviation groups called on the U.S. Senate Commerce Committee, U.S. House Transportation and Infrastructure Committee and the U.S. House Science, Space and Technology Committee to consider legislative efforts in four core areas that will be critical to realizing the aviation sector’s environmental goals. AD: Leonardo S.p.a. Helicopters

AD 2021-10-01 Requires Temporarily Revising The Existing Rotorcraft Flight Manual

The FAA is adopting a new airworthiness directive (AD) for certain Leonardo S.p.a. Model AW169 helicopters. This AD was prompted by false simultaneous in-flight disengagement of automatic flight control system (AFCS) channels 1 and 2. This AD requires temporarily revising the existing Rotorcraft Flight Manual (RFM) for your helicopter. This AD also requires installing an AFCS software upgrade and concurrently removing that RFM revision. The FAA is issuing this AD to address the unsafe condition on these products. This AD becomes effective June 2, 2021.
